Are there any side effects of drinking pickle juice for cramps?

Drinking pickle juice for cramps is a popular home remedy that has been used for centuries. Pickle juice is rich in electrolytes such as sodium, potassium, and magnesium, which can help to alleviate muscle cramps. However, there are some potential side effects to drinking pickle juice that you should be aware of.

One of the main side effects of pickle juice is its high sodium content. Consuming too much sodium can lead to high blood pressure and other related health problems. Additionally, drinking pickle juice may cause gastrointestinal discomfort such as bloating, gas, and diarrhea, especially if you consume too much of it.

It is also important to note that pickle juice should not be used as a replacement for medical treatment. If you are experiencing severe or chronic muscle cramps, it is important to seek medical advice from a healthcare professional.

In conclusion, while pickle juice may be effective in relieving muscle cramps, it is important to consume it in moderation and to be aware of its potential side effects.

Can pickle juice be used to prevent cramps?

Yes, pickle juice can be used to prevent cramps. Pickle juice contains high levels of electrolytes, including sodium, potassium, and magnesium, which are important in preventing muscle cramps. These electrolytes help to maintain fluid balance in the body and aid in the proper functioning of muscles. In addition, pickle juice also contains vinegar, which is believed to trigger a reflex in the mouth that sends a signal to the nerves to stop muscle cramps.

Several studies have shown that drinking pickle juice can help to prevent and alleviate muscle cramps, particularly in athletes. In one study, athletes who drank pickle juice before and during exercise experienced fewer muscle cramps than those who did not. However, it is important to note that pickle juice should not be used as a substitute for proper hydration and electrolyte balance. It is always important to stay hydrated and maintain proper electrolyte levels through a balanced diet and hydration practices.

Is it safe to drink pickle juice for cramps during pregnancy?

While pickle juice may provide relief for muscle cramps, it is not recommended for pregnant women. Pickle juice is high in sodium, which can cause water retention and increase blood pressure, which can lead to complications during pregnancy. Moreover, consuming excessive amounts of pickle juice during pregnancy can lead to an upset stomach, heartburn, and other gastrointestinal discomforts. It is always best to consult with a healthcare provider before trying any home remedies or taking any supplements during pregnancy. They can provide safe alternatives to alleviate muscle cramps and ensure the health and safety of both the mother and the baby.

What makes pickle juice effective for relieving cramps?

Pickle juice is believed to be effective for relieving cramps due to its high concentration of electrolytes, such as sodium and potassium, as well as vinegar and water. When we sweat during exercise or physical activity, we lose electrolytes which can lead to muscle cramps. Pickle juice helps to replenish these electrolytes and prevent muscle cramps. In addition, the vinegar in pickle juice may help to reduce muscle inflammation and pain. Some studies have also suggested that pickle juice may trigger a reflex in the mouth, which can send signals to the nervous system to reduce muscle cramping. However, more research is needed to fully understand the mechanisms behind the effectiveness of pickle juice for cramp relief. It is important to note that while pickle juice may provide relief for some individuals, it may not work for everyone and should not replace medical treatment for chronic or severe cramping.
